<TABLE> <S> <C>

<ARTICLE> 5
<LEGEND>
THIS SCHEDULE CONTAINS SUMMARY FINANCIAL INFORMATION EXTRACTED FROM THE
CONSOLIDATED BALANCE SHEET AS OF APRIL 30, 2000 AND THE CONSOLIDATED EARNINGS
FOR THE YEAR ENDED APRIL 30, 2000 AND IS QUALIFIED IN ITS ENTIRETY BY REFERENCE
TO SUCH FINANCIAL STATEMENTS.
</LEGEND>

<S>                             <C>
<PERIOD-TYPE>                   YEAR
<FISCAL-YEAR-END>                          APR-30-2000
<PERIOD-START>                             MAY-01-1999
<PERIOD-END>                               APR-30-2000
<CASH>                                           2,500
<SECURITIES>                                         0
<RECEIVABLES>                               11,541,940
<ALLOWANCES>                                   932,459
<INVENTORY>                                 17,775,199
<CURRENT-ASSETS>                            30,016,173
<PP&E>                                      21,243,820
<DEPRECIATION>                               7,916,390
<TOTAL-ASSETS>                              49,340,892
<CURRENT-LIABILITIES>                       11,526,345
<BONDS>                                              0
<PREFERRED-MANDATORY>                                0
<PREFERRED>                                          0
<COMMON>                                        28,812
<OTHER-SE>                                           0
<TOTAL-LIABILITY-AND-EQUITY>                49,340,892
<SALES>                                     88,884,591
<TOTAL-REVENUES>                            88,884,591
<CGS>                                       80,688,002
<TOTAL-COSTS>                                        0
<OTHER-EXPENSES>                             5,310,526
<LOSS-PROVISION>                                     0
<INTEREST-EXPENSE>                           1,525,794
<INCOME-PRETAX>                                      0
<INCOME-TAX>                                   506,122
<INCOME-CONTINUING>                                  0
<DISCONTINUED>                                       0
<EXTRAORDINARY>                                 87,500
<CHANGES>                                            0
<NET-INCOME>                                   766,647
<EPS-BASIC>                                       0.27
<EPS-DILUTED>                                     0.27


</TABLE>